WebSep 7, 2024 · Very often one can have tooth pain from a microscopic crack in a tooth, that will not show up on an x-ray. Diagnostic test like percussion, endo ice, transilumination, electric pulp testing can all help to isolate the correct tooth. WebMar 2, 2024 · Sleep bruxism is teeth grinding that happens during sleep, and is marked by movement of the masticatory muscles responsible for chewing. Sleep bruxism and waking bruxism are considered to be distinct conditions , even though the physical action is similar. Of the two, awake bruxism is more common. WebNextDent Try-In is a biocompatible Class I material suitable for printing Try-In devices, a baseplate combined with the individual designed tooth setup, to check bite registration and occlusion. Available in colors TI0, TI1, TI2. Download the Instruction for Use. For specific questions, please contact your authorized NextDent reseller or NextDent. WebApr 22, 2024 · Tooth sensitivity is a common problem, with one study reporting that 25-38% of people surveyed experienced 'pain in teeth with hot, cold or sweet things'. A more recent US study indicated the problem was most common in young people, women, those using home teeth-whitening kits, and in people with receding gums.. Tara Renton, a professor in …
